Stuck banner blocks thousands at Lille v Lens amid smoky derby start

The Nord derby between Lille and Lens began in unusual circumstances on Saturday night.
According to L'Équipe, referee M. Letexier halted play for a few minutes because smoke from flares lit just before kick-off reduced visibility.
Several thousand LOSC supporters were unable to see the first 13 minutes, not due to the haze inside the closed-roof Stade Pierre-Mauroy, but because a giant banner in a side stand became stuck as it was being retracted.
The display showed some of the players who have marked the club’s history, including Giroud, David, Debuchy, Mavuba and Fonte.
The episode recalled the same fixture last season at this ground, when Lille’s banner was accidentally unfurled upside down.
